Why Professional Mold Remediation Matters in Richmond

In humid regions like Richmond, mold can spread quickly, causing health risks and structural damage. Professional remediation ensures thorough removal, prevention, and compliance with EPA standards, protecting occupants and property value.

Key Credentials to Verify

Before hiring, confirm that a company holds the following:

  • Certified Mold Remediator (CMM) or equivalent state license
  • EPA 610 certification for mold remediation professionals
  • Liability insurance and workers' compensation coverage

Assessing Experience and Track Record

Ask for case studies or references from recent Richmond projects. Look for:

  • Experience with HVAC, water damage, and historic building remediation
  • Evidence of before‑and‑after testing showing mold levels below 0.1 spores per cubic foot
  • Positive reviews on local platforms such as Google Business and HomeAdvisor

Inspection and Testing Process

Reputable firms should provide a detailed assessment:

  • Visual inspection of hidden areas (attic, crawl spaces)
  • Air sampling and surface swabs with lab results
  • A written report outlining mold type, source, and remediation plan

Remediation Techniques Common in Richmond

Effective methods include:

  • High‑ef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filtration and negative air pressure isolation
  • Biological decontamination with antimicrobial agents
  • Moisture control through dehumidifiers and vapor barriers

Post‑Remediation Verification

After cleanup, a certified inspector should confirm:

  • Residual mold levels meet EPA guidelines
  • All moisture sources are addressed and monitored
  • The client receives a final report and maintenance recommendations

Cost Expectations and Budgeting

Prices vary by size, contamination level, and location. Typical ranges for residential jobs in Richmond are $1,200 to $5,000, while commercial projects can exceed $10,000. Request itemized quotes and verify that the estimate includes labor, equipment, testing, and disposal fees.

Common Red Flags to Avoid

Beware of:

  • Companies that offer "quick fixes" without testing
  • Unlicensed or uninsured operators
  • Requests for large upfront deposits before inspection

How to Choose the Right Company

Combine the above factors into a weighted score: credentials (30%), experience (25%), inspection rigor (20%), cost transparency (15%), and client communication (10%). The company scoring highest is likely the most reliable partner for mold remediation in Richmond.
